TC75S101FE,LM(T is a Linear - Amplifiers - Instrumentation, OP Amps, Buffer Amps manufactured by Toshiba Semiconductor and Storage. IC OPAMP GP 1 CIRCUIT ESV. Key specifications: mounting type Surface Mount, operating temperature -40°C ~ 85°C, package / case SOT-553, current - supply 63µA.
